We found 163 results for your search.

What is ESG?

climate ESG 4600289 1920

Investors are starting to recognize that environmentally-friendly companies have a better chance at success than those without such policies. The world has been through a pandemic, there is a ground-war…

The E in ESG

mushroom ESG 3051519 1920

What is ESG? Investors are increasingly concerned with environmental, social, and governance (ESG) factors. These factors influence everything from a firm’s operations to its long-term strategy and even who sits…

Governance Issues

listening portrait 3757153 1920

Management has become business critical. Corporate governance determines the roles and actions of a person or people, rather than the processes of a company. The aim of implementing Governance tactics…